Aqua Green Looks

Aqua green is one of those fresh, vibrant colors that instantly elevate a man's wardrobe. It brings a refined yet modern touch, making it perfect for both casual and semi-formal looks. If you want to keep it light and breezy, pair an aqua green linen shirt with crisp white or off-white trousers, ideal for summer days or a stylish vacation look. If you're aiming for something a bit more refined, go for a tailored aqua green blazer over a neutral-toned outfit. Beige or stone-colored chinos complement the shade beautifully, creating a sophisticated yet effortless feel.

For a more relaxed weekend vibe, opt for an aqua green polo or knit and style it with light-wash denim or soft taupe trousers. Keep your accessories minimal, think classic white sneakers or tan loafers, and maybe a simple watch to pull it all together. Aqua green naturally works well with earthy and neutral tones, so don’t be afraid to experiment with sandy, grey, or cream shades to create a polished yet relaxed aesthetic.

Salmon Pink Looks

Salmon pink is a bold yet surprisingly versatile color that adds warmth and personality to any man's wardrobe. It’s a shade that exudes confidence and pairs exceptionally well with classic menswear staples. One of the easiest ways to wear salmon pink is through a lightweight button-down shirt. Pair it with tailored navy blue or charcoal trousers for a balanced, sharp contrast that works perfectly for smart-casual occasions. If you're going for a laid-back summer outfit, a salmon pink T-shirt with beige linen pants or tailored shorts creates a stylish, effortless look.

For a more sophisticated approach, consider a salmon pink blazer over a white or light blue shirt, complemented by neutral or darker trousers, think olive, navy, or even soft brown. The key to pulling off salmon pink is confidence and balance. Keep the rest of the outfit muted, let the color stand out, and finish with polished leather loafers or white sneakers, depending on the occasion. Whether it's a dinner date, a weekend getaway, or a rooftop party, salmon pink gives you that cool, refined touch that makes an impact without trying too hard.
